Customer Relationship Management (CRM) software is an invaluable tool for businesses aiming to enhance their lead management processes. Effective lead management is crucial for converting potential customers into loyal clients, and CRM systems offer a structured and efficient way to handle this process. Here’s how CRM software can streamline lead management and improve overall business performance.

1. Centralized Data Repository

One of the primary advantages of CRM software is the centralization of data. All information about leads is stored in one place, making it easily accessible to all relevant team members. This eliminates the need for disparate spreadsheets or multiple databases, reducing the risk of data loss and ensuring that everyone has the most up-to-date information. With all lead data in a single repository, teams can work more collaboratively and make informed decisions quickly.

2. Lead Capture and Tracking

CRM systems can automate the lead capture process from various sources such as websites, social media, and email campaigns. This ensures that no potential lead is missed. Once captured, leads are automatically categorized and assigned to the appropriate sales representative based on predefined criteria. This automation not only saves time but also ensures that leads are promptly followed up, increasing the chances of conversion.

3. Improved Lead Qualification

CRM software helps in qualifying leads more effectively. By integrating with other tools and data sources, CRM systems can provide a comprehensive view of each lead’s interactions with the company. This includes tracking website visits, email opens, social media engagement, and previous communications. With this information, sales teams can prioritize leads based on their likelihood to convert, focusing their efforts on high-potential prospects and improving overall conversion rates.

4. Personalized Communication

Effective communication is key to successful lead management. CRM software allows businesses to segment their leads based on various criteria such as industry, company size, behavior, and stage in the sales funnel. This segmentation enables personalized communication strategies, ensuring that each lead receives relevant and timely information. Automated email marketing campaigns, personalized follow-ups, and targeted content delivery are all facilitated by CRM systems, helping to nurture leads and build stronger relationships.

5. Enhanced Collaboration

CRM software fosters collaboration among sales, marketing, and customer service teams. By providing a unified platform where all team members can access and update lead information, CRM systems ensure that everyone is on the same page. This collaborative environment prevents miscommunication and ensures that leads are managed consistently and effectively. Additionally, CRM software often includes collaboration tools such as shared calendars, task assignments, and real-time updates, further enhancing team efficiency.

6. Automated Workflow and Task Management

Manual lead management processes can be time-consuming and prone to errors. CRM software automates many of these tasks, freeing up valuable time for sales teams to focus on selling. Automated workflows can handle tasks such as lead assignment, follow-up reminders, and status updates. This automation ensures that no lead falls through the cracks and that sales representatives can maintain a steady and consistent follow-up process.

7. Performance Analytics and Reporting

Understanding the effectiveness of lead management strategies is crucial for continuous improvement. CRM software provides robust analytics and reporting capabilities, allowing businesses to track key performance indicators (KPIs) such as lead conversion rates, sales cycle length, and individual sales performance. These insights help identify areas of improvement and enable data-driven decision-making. With real-time reporting, businesses can quickly adapt their strategies to optimize lead management processes.

8. Integration with Other Tools

CRM systems often integrate seamlessly with other business tools such as email marketing platforms, social media management tools, and customer support systems. This integration ensures that all lead-related activities are synchronized and that information flows smoothly across different departments. For instance, integrating CRM with an email marketing tool can automatically update lead statuses based on email interactions, providing a more holistic view of the lead’s journey.

9. Scalability and Customization

As businesses grow, their lead management needs evolve. CRM software is highly scalable and customizable, allowing businesses to tailor the system to their specific requirements. Whether it’s adding new users, incorporating additional features, or integrating with new tools, CRM systems can adapt to changing needs without disrupting existing workflows. This flexibility ensures that businesses can continue to streamline their lead management processes as they expand.

10. Enhanced Customer Experience

Ultimately, effective lead management leads to an enhanced customer experience. By using CRM software to manage leads efficiently, businesses can ensure timely and relevant communication, personalized interactions, and a smoother transition from lead to customer. Satisfied customers are more likely to become repeat buyers and advocates for the brand, contributing to long-term business success.


CRM software plays a pivotal role in streamlining lead management processes. From centralizing data and automating tasks to improving collaboration and providing valuable insights, CRM systems offer a comprehensive solution for managing leads effectively. By leveraging the capabilities of CRM software, businesses can optimize their lead management strategies, enhance customer experiences, and drive sustainable growth. In an increasingly competitive market, adopting CRM technology is not just a benefit but a necessity for businesses aiming to stay ahead and thrive.